  • Title

    Calculating emittance from images of undulator radiation

  • Abstract
    A method is presented for calculating the emittance of an electron beam from scans of undulator radiation. Scans are affected by electron beam properties, radiation angular distribution, imaging pinhole diffraction, smearing from scanning, and the difference between scan and beam axes, all of which are incorporated. Adding-in-quadrature is also discussed. An application to the low-emittance lattice of the storage ring PEP (Positron-Electron Project) is discussed
